Enhanced Macrobend Multimode Fibres
This standard focuses on the optical interfaces for enhanced macrobend multimode fibres. These fibres are designed to maintain performance even when bent, making them ideal for installations in tight spaces or complex environments. The document provides detailed parameters for connectors that physically contact 50 μm core diameter fibres, ensuring minimal signal loss and maximum efficiency.
Non-Angled Cylindrical Full Zirconia Ferrules
One of the standout features of this standard is the specification of non-angled cylindrical full zirconia ferrules. These ferrules, available in 2.5 mm and 1.25 mm diameters, are crucial for reference connection applications. Zirconia ferrules are known for their durability and precision, providing a stable and reliable connection that is essential for high-performance fibre optic systems.
